• Title/Summary/Keyword: Graphic Program

Search Result 550, Processing Time 0.024 seconds

The Virtual Environment Control using Real-time Graphic Deformation Algorithm (실시간 그래픽 디포메이션 알고리즘을 이용한 가상환경젱어)

  • 강원찬;김남오;최창주
    • The Transactions of the Korean Institute of Electrical Engineers D
    • /
    • v.53 no.5
    • /
    • pp.309-314
    • /
    • 2004
  • In the established virtual-reality system, although it is possible to transact a faculty of sensation and graphic in a single PC, virtual object forcibly treated with rigid body for the reason of the huge amount of calculation, and the number of polygon is restricted. Furthermore, there is some difficulty in the financial aspect and a program field, because the existing virtual-reality system needs at least two workstations or super computers. In this study, the new force-reflecting algorithm called as "Proxy" and a finite element method of Hyperion are applied to this system in order to transact in real-time. Consequently, though the number of polygon, which brings about an obstacle is increased in the real-time graphic transaction, this system makes it possible to transact in the real-time, not being influenced by the size of the virtual object.

Graphic Simulator for processing test of Humanoid Robot (인간형 로봇의 동작 더스트를 위한 그래픽 시뮬레이터)

  • Hwang, Byung-Hun;Kim, Jee-Hong
    • Proceedings of the KIEE Conference
    • /
    • 2003.07d
    • /
    • pp.2480-2482
    • /
    • 2003
  • As make a simulator including user interface functions like start & stop, load parameters, record and save, view 3D display has a real-like length and numerical value of sizes, represent real-shape of inner and outer part of robot, make the possible fast and slow selective observation as a adjust a step, receiving the images through the image device which attached in robot, so make a motion tester simulator of humanoid robot which coded by windows based GUI(Graphic User Interface) program with a MMI(Man Machine Interface) function that user can watch the environment which included robot and use a images. For implement this, we use a design data that converted data which made by use a CAD for Laser RP(Rapid Prototyping) progress into C coding for simulator programming. Using OpenGL, an API of graphic, it has a efficiency and detail of graphic operation. To make and test animation data, it has the option of save and resume in animation.

  • PDF

Development of the Power Simulation Tool for Energy Balance Analysis of Nanosatellites

  • Kim, Eun-Jung;Sim, Eun-Sup;Kim, Hae-Dong
    • Journal of Astronomy and Space Sciences
    • /
    • v.34 no.3
    • /
    • pp.225-235
    • /
    • 2017
  • The energy balance in a satellite needs to be designed properly for the satellite to safely operate and carry out successive missions on an orbit. In this study, an analysis program was developed using the MATLAB(R) graphic user interface (GUI) for nanosatellites. This program was used in a simulation to confirm the generated power, consumed power, and battery power in the satellites on the orbit, and its performance was verified with applying different satellite operational modes and units. For data transmission, STK(R)-MATLAB(R) connectivity was used to send the generated power from STK(R) to MATLAB(R) automatically. Moreover, this program is general-purpose; therefore, it can be applied to nanosatellites that have missions or shapes that are different from those of the satellites in this study. This power simulation tool could be used not only to calculate the suitable power budget when developing the power systems, but also to analyze the remaining energy balance in the satellites.

Prototype design of a central control system for KODAS

  • Kim, K.H.;Kim, W.T.;Lee, J.D.;Nam, K.Y.;Seo, J.I.;Ko, H.J.;Lee, J.K.;Kim, H.Y.;Yun, T.Y.
    • 제어로봇시스템학회:학술대회논문집
    • /
    • 1993.10b
    • /
    • pp.288-292
    • /
    • 1993
  • This paper summerizes a prototype central control system of distribution automation system, which is a result of project carried out by KERI and 6 companies. Of the many possible systems, feeder automation oriented system is described. Control hardware system is composed of one super-mini and 2 workstations. Two kinds of commercial softwares, DBMS and graphic tools, are adopted. Three component system of the hardware has its own role, host system for DB managent, F.A. program running, communication scheduling, and etc., two workstations for communication node and graphic interface node. System management program, feeder automation program including load forcasting, communication scheduling and supervisory contorl functions are developed on the basis of above hardware and properly designed protocol, communication system and terminals.

  • PDF

Equi-Value Line Program Development for 3-Dimensional Finite Element Models using Personal Computer (개인용 컴퓨터를 이용한 3차원 유한요소 등가곡선 프로그램 개발)

  • Lee, Seok-Soon
    • Journal of the Korean Society for Precision Engineering
    • /
    • v.9 no.1
    • /
    • pp.44-52
    • /
    • 1992
  • A post-processor is developed to be effectively usable in the personal computer. 3-dimensional controur lines are shown on the surface of the finite element model and also on the 3-dimensional cutting plane, using the function linearly interpolated onto the triangular elements which are constructed on the surface or sectional polygons. And these polygons are originated from the finite element model, 3-dimensional model is projected on the plane with hidden line removal by comparision technique[6]. The graphic data file is used to increase the protability of the program. It is easy to use in the other computer system if the graphic routine adopted that computer system is developed. The developed program has wide applications in 3-dimensional finite element analysis.

  • PDF

A study of BLDC motor digital PI control using a graphic language tool (그래픽 언어를 이용한 BLDC모터 digital PI 제어에 관한 연구)

  • Lee, Dong-Hyun;Hong, Sun-Ki
    • Proceedings of the KIEE Conference
    • /
    • 2005.07d
    • /
    • pp.2555-2557
    • /
    • 2005
  • It is very difficult to control a motor and apply a mathematical algorism using regular micro controller. However we can embody a program using the graphic language faster and easier than using another language and conveniently compose the plate based on a PC through the DAQ board included AD and DA converter. In addition, The controllable system is made due to GUI program. I verified appropriateness PI control and determining a speed of BLDC motor which is nomally used through this program.

  • PDF

Economical Post-processing of Large Finite Element Model on Personal Computer (퍼스널 컴퓨터를 이용한 대형 유한요소 모델의 경제적인 그래픽 후처리)

  • 이성우;이선구;이태연
    • Proceedings of the Computational Structural Engineering Institute Conference
    • /
    • 1989.10a
    • /
    • pp.65-70
    • /
    • 1989
  • Until recently post-processing of finite element model has been Heavily relied on expensive graphic peripheral devices. For this reason many engineers and researchers can not afford to access to the graphics. with the aid of inexpensive personal computers very econmical post-processor graphics program called MICRO-POST has been developed in conjunction with low-cost printers and plotters. Model geometry or results of analysis for the unlimitted meshes either produced by mainframe or microcomputer can be easily and economi-call presented in a number of different graphic devices. The paper presents the procedure obtaining the device the independent graphics, and the structure and functions of the program. It also describes a new error-preventive dialogue type input technique to control the plot operation in an interactive manner. Through the post-processing examples for the general purpose finite element programs, it demonstrates the usefulness of the program.

  • PDF

A study of BLDC motor control using a graphic language tool (그래픽 언어를 이용한 BLDC모터 제어에 관한 연구)

  • Lee, Dong-Hyun;Hong, Sun-Ki
    • Proceedings of the KIEE Conference
    • /
    • 2005.04a
    • /
    • pp.70-72
    • /
    • 2005
  • It is very difficult to control a motor and apply a mathematical algorithm using regular micro controller. However we can embody a program using the graphic language faster and easier than using another language and conveniently compose the plate based on a PC through the DAQ board included AD and DA converter. In addition, The controllable system is made due to GUI program. I verified appropriateness of variable of a speed and determining a speed of BLDC motor which is normally used through this program.

  • PDF

Development of a Pre/Post Processor Program for the Analysis of the Passenger Flow based on Discrete Element Method(DEM) (DEM에 기초한 여객유동 해석을 위한 전/후처리 프로그램 개발)

  • Kim, Chi-Gyeom;Won, Chan-Shik;Hur, Nahm-Keon;Nam, Seong-Won
    • Proceedings of the SAREK Conference
    • /
    • 2008.11a
    • /
    • pp.475-480
    • /
    • 2008
  • A pre/post processor program based GUI(Graphic User Interface) by using the MFC and OpenGL library in the Windows OS have been developed for the analysis of the passenger flow. Using this program, users are able to generate and modify the meshes of multi-storied subway station, set all the parameters for the solver, and obtain the results of the simulation such as transient passenger motions and passenger streak lines in 3-dimensional graphic view.

  • PDF

Development of the Buckling Strength Assessment System based on Offshore Structure Design Code (해양구조물 설계코드에 기반한 좌굴강도 평가 시스템 개발)

  • Kim, Ul-Nyeon
    • Special Issue of the Society of Naval Architects of Korea
    • /
    • 2017.10a
    • /
    • pp.38-45
    • /
    • 2017
  • FPSO is widely used to develop deep sea oil fields and HHI has constructed ten(10) FPSOs. During these constructions, relevant structural design criteria such as yielding, buckling, fatigue, collision and impact strength were applied to verify structural safety. To apply the buckling strength evaluation for structures, the critical buckling stresses and applied stresses of relevant panels should be calculated. The plate and stiffened panels are to be idealized, which are needed much time and efforts by designers. Therefore, program development is necessary in order to evaluate the buckling strength conveniently and accurately. In this study, the buckling strength assessment system by using offshore code, DNV-RP-C201 was developed under MSC/PATRAN, pre-post program of finite element method. Graphic user interface program is written in MSC/PATRAN PCL functions. Source program to evaluate the buckling strength is developed in FORTRAN programming languages. The developed program is verified by comparing with the results of the Nauticus Hull developed by DNV Classification Society, and applied to the marine construction project conducted by Hyundai Heavy Industries LTD.

  • PDF